Abstract— This paper introduces a new methodto track the saturation saliency for position measurementof a five-phase PMSM  motor fed by a five-phase inverter
through measuring the dynamic current response of themotor line currents due to the IGBT switching actions. Thenew method uses only the fundamental PWM waveform
obtained using the multi-phase space vector pulse widthmodulation  (i.e there is no modification to the operationof the five-phase inverter) similar to the fundamentalPWM method proposed for a three-leg inverter.
Simulation results are provided to verify the effectivenessof the proposed strategy for saliency tracking of a fivephase
PMSM

motor driven by five-phase inverter over a
wide speed ranges under different load conditions.
